The U.S. Embassy in Mexico City is preparing to issue a solicitation for a contractor to fully repave Casa de la Moneda Street in the Miguel Hidalgo area. The existing pavement is severely deteriorated due to age, heavy traffic from NEC construction, inadequate drainage, and multiple utility repairs, creating safety hazards and vehicle damage concerns. The project aims to reconstruct the pavement completely, restoring structural integrity, improving driving conditions, and extending the road's service life. Contractors must be registered in the SAM database prior to submitting quotations, which can be done electronically once the solicitation is officially posted. A site visit will be scheduled and detailed in the solicitation to provide interested parties the opportunity to assess the project location. This presolicitation has a NAICS code of 237310, indicating it falls under roadway and infrastructure construction. The contracting agency is the U.S. Embassy Mexico, part of the Department of State, with contract administration managed from Washington, DC. The U.S. Embassy in Mexico City has a requirement for a professional contractor to deliver a finished product, performing all necessary work and diligence with the authorities having jurisdiction, for the repavement of Casa de la Moneda Street, located in the Miguel Hidalgo. The pavement along Casa de la Moneda is significantly deteriorated due to age, heavy load traffic during NEC construction, inadequate drainage, and repeated patching after utilities installation. The current road condition has led to safety hazards, vehicle damage complaints. This project proposes a full pavement reconstruction to restore structural integrity, improve driving conditions, and extend the service life of the roadway.


The Government is planning a Site Visit and the date for this visit will be stated in the solicitation.


All contractors are to be registered in the SAM (System for Award Management) Database https://www.sam.gov  prior to submitting a quotation pursuant to FAR provision 52.204-7.
